Modernization of machinery equipment based on modern information technology
Engineering Education # 1, November 2003
DOI: 10.7463/1103.0551050
The actual issue of modernization of machinery equipment based reinnovation is considered. It is shown that in the conditions of limited resources the reinnovation allows to raise a number of important characteristics of machines and, therefore, competitiveness of all production. As a technological basis of a reinnovation it is offered to use information technology and modern electronic components. Depending on scales of modernization three levels of a reinnovation are allocated, their features are considered and practical recommendations about realization of technical tasks at each level are made. As a particular example of a reinnovation the problem of the condition assessment of a sander spindle using modern information technology is considered.
Simulation of communication in the "heart-vessels" system
Engineering Education # 01, January 2013
DOI: 10.7463/0113.0513571
 Problems of constructing a model of sphygmic mechanism of cardiovascular system are considered in this article. The model is based on information received from an electrocardiogram, phonogram and pulsogram. Signals are processed in interrelation and with the use of the Volterra neural network.
Conceptual model of virtual centre of public health services
Engineering Education # 08, August 2012
DOI: 10.7463/0812.0550846
There are considered the substantive provisions, principles, conditions and mechanisms of realisation in the form of the virtual centre of the new concept in public health services – the personalised medicine. The virtual centre unites all making elements of system of public health services on the basis of the general information field, providing information gathering, the deep analysis and an exchange of great volumes of the data. In this concept the important problem is creation of virtual human physiology. The virtual "copy" of the patient constructed by means of mathematical models of elements and subsystems of an organism, describes activity of physiological subsystems of the person and represents its virtual physiological image. Component of the general virtual model of human physiology is the computer model of biosystem «heart – vessels – lungs». The method of construction of this model on the basis of structurally-parametrical identification and its use for an estimation of a functional state is offered. Transition to the virtual form of the organisation of public health services assumes stage-by-stage realisation of separate projects. A priority problem of the first stage is creation of methods and means of express monitoring and an estimation of a state of health of the person. The prototype of the virtual centre of health protection is offered.
Neural network prediction algorithms in tool production
Engineering Education # 8, August 2004
DOI: 10.7463/0804.0551050
Various problems of prediction in tool production are considered and approaches to their decision are investigated. Features of the accounting of non-stationary production factors and the hidden interrelations are identified. Need of application of artificial neural networks is proved. Algorithms of prediction of equipment loading, need for a material, the forecasting of marriage and energy consumption which are realized by means of a neuronet of direct distribution are offered. Examples of prediction problems in an information and analytical control system of supply and production of the tool are given.
